Key Considerations Before Buying
- Material and construction: Look for 100% wool felt, which offers durability and a soft, structured drape. Check the stitching and brim finish for neatness, as these affect both aesthetics and longevity.
- Fit and sizing: Fedoras should sit comfortably without being too tight. Pay attention to size charts and customer feedback on fit, as wool felt can stretch slightly with wear, but a poor initial fit is hard to correct.
- Brim style and versatility: A short brim (around 2-2.5 inches) is more casual and suits everyday wear, while a wider brim offers more classic formality. Consider your typical use—whether for daily winter warmth or special occasions—to choose the right brim width.
What Our Analysts Recommend
Quality indicators include a dense, smooth felt with no loose fibers, a sturdy hatband that's securely attached, and a lining that feels comfortable against the skin. Also, check for a sweatband inside, which helps absorb moisture and maintains the hat's shape. A well-balanced crown that holds its crease is a sign of good craftsmanship.
Fedoras Market Context
Market Overview
The fedora market has seen a resurgence, driven by vintage-inspired fashion and the need for stylish winter headwear. Wool felt is the most common material, offering a balance of cost and performance, though higher-end options use fur felt. The market ranges from affordable, mass-produced hats to artisanal pieces, with significant variation in quality and price.
Common Issues
Common problems include hats losing their shape after rain or heavy use, brims that flop or curl unevenly, and sizing inconsistencies across brands. Also, some cheaper wool hats can feel itchy or too stiff, and the hatband may show wear quickly. Customers often complain about hats arriving with dents or misshapen crowns due to poor packaging.
Quality Indicators
To identify quality, examine the felt's weight and finish—a premium hat will have a smooth, uniform surface. The brim should hold its shape when bent but spring back, and the interior should have a clean, finished look. Also, check for a brand that offers clear sizing guidance and a good return policy, as fit is critical.

Comparing Alternatives
While this fedora offers great value, it's worth comparing with other wool felt hats from brands like Stetson or Scala, which may offer different brim widths or finer finishing. For those willing to invest more, fur felt hats provide superior water resistance and shape retention, but at a higher price point.
